Overview
The CAT823TTDI-GT3, produced by onsemi, is a system supervisory voltage reset IC designed to provide essential reset and monitoring functions for electronic systems. This device is part of the CAT823 series, which includes various voltage trip points to cater to different system requirements. The CAT823TTDI-GT3 specifically monitors system voltage and issues a reset signal when the voltage drops below a specified threshold, ensuring proper system operation during power-up, power-down, and brownout conditions.
Key Specifications
Parameter | Conditions | Min | Typ | Max | Units |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Supply Voltage (VCC) | 1.2 | 5.5 | V | ||
Reset Threshold (VRST) | −40°C ≤ TA ≤ +85°C | 3.00 | 3.08 | 3.15 | V |
Reset Active Timeout Period (tRP) | 140 | 400 | ms | ||
Watchdog Timeout Period (tWD) | 1.12 | 3.20 | s | ||
Operating Ambient Temperature | −40 | +85 | °C | ||
Storage Temperature | −65 | +150 | °C | ||
Package | TSOT-23 5-lead |
Key Features
- Automatically restarts microprocessor after power failure
- Monitors pushbutton for external override
- Accurate under-voltage system monitoring
- Brownout detection system reset for use with 3.0, 3.3, and 5.0 V systems
- Pin and function compatible with the MAX823/24 products
- Operating range from −40°C to +85°C
- Available in TSOT-23 5-lead package
- Pb-free, halogen-free/BFR-free, and RoHS compliant
- Manual reset input for alternative control of reset outputs
- Watchdog input to monitor system signal and issue reset if signal fails to change state
Applications
- Microprocessor and microcontroller-based systems
- Intelligent instruments
- Control systems
- Critical power monitors
- Portable equipment
Q & A
- What is the primary function of the CAT823TTDI-GT3?
The primary function is to monitor system voltage and issue a reset signal when the voltage drops below a specified threshold. - What is the reset threshold voltage for the CAT823TTDI-GT3?
The reset threshold voltage is between 3.00 V and 3.15 V. - What is the purpose of the watchdog timer in the CAT823TTDI-GT3?
The watchdog timer monitors a system signal and issues a reset if the signal fails to change state within a specified timeout period. - How does the manual reset input work on the CAT823TTDI-GT3?
The manual reset input can be pulled low to initiate a reset, and it is internally pulled up by a 52 kΩ resistor. - What is the operating temperature range of the CAT823TTDI-GT3?
The operating temperature range is from −40°C to +85°C. - Is the CAT823TTDI-GT3 RoHS compliant?
Yes, the device is Pb-free, halogen-free/BFR-free, and RoHS compliant. - What package type is the CAT823TTDI-GT3 available in?
The device is available in a TSOT-23 5-lead package. - What are some common applications of the CAT823TTDI-GT3?
Common applications include microprocessor and microcontroller-based systems, intelligent instruments, control systems, critical power monitors, and portable equipment. - How does the CAT823TTDI-GT3 handle power transients?
Short duration negative-going transients of less than 2 μs on the power supply at VRST minimum will not cause a reset condition, but proper bypass capacitance is recommended to mitigate these issues. - Can the watchdog timer be disabled on the CAT823TTDI-GT3?
Yes, the watchdog timer can be disabled by floating or tri-stating the WDI input.
